What Is Physiotherapy?
According to the NHS, physiotherapy is a treatment that helps reduce pain and improve movement using a combination of:
- Exercise
- Manual therapy (hands-on treatment)
- Education and advice
- Other techniques such as acupuncture or rehabilitation programmes
Physiotherapy is used to treat injuries, long-term conditions, post-surgery recovery, and everyday aches and pains. It’s suitable for people of all ages, from children to older adults.

What Happens During a Physiotherapy Appointment?
1. Initial Assessment
At your first appointment, your physiotherapist will:
- Discuss your symptoms and medical history
- Assess your movement, strength, posture, and flexibility
- Identify the underlying cause of your pain
This allows us to create a personalised treatment plan, not a one-size-fits-all approach.
2. Personalised Physiotherapy Treatment
Your physiotherapy treatment may include:
- Manual therapy to reduce pain and improve joint movement
- Targeted exercises to build strength and stability
- Movement correction and posture advice
- Acupuncture or cupping, where appropriate
- Sports massage or spinal manipulation, if clinically indicated
You’ll also receive advice and exercises to continue at home, helping speed up recovery and prevent future issues.

Do I Need a GP Referral for Physiotherapy?
No, you can self-refer directly to private physiotherapy. The NHS also confirms that many people can self-refer to NHS physiotherapy services, although waiting lists may apply.
